Ginny and Georgia Season 2 Trailer Breakdown: Ghosts of the Past Is Back Again to Haunt the Mother-Daughter Duo

Highly anticipated Ginny and Georgia Season 2 is finally coming back after a long overdue. The series’s first season premiered back in 2021 with 10 episodes with a runtime of 50 minutes each. Created by Sarah Lampert, it is the story of a single mother with a daunting past and a daughter trying to find her own identity in a chaotic world.

Brianne Howey as Georgia and Antonia Gentry as Ginny are reprising their roles as the main characters from the last season. The rest of the supporting and recurring cast includes Diesel La Torraca, Jennifer Robertson, Felix Mallard, Sara Waisglass, Scott Porter, Raymond Ablack, Katie Douglas, Chelsea Clark, Mason Temple and Nikki Roumel, Alex Mallari Jr., Nathan Mitchell, Aaron Ashmore, Michael Okele, Dan Beirne, Sabrina Grdevich and more.

The upcoming will also have the same format of 10 episodes with a total runtime of approximately 50 minutes each. Ben Bromfield and Lili Haydn give the music for the show. Gavin Smith and Asaf Benny are the cinematographers.

Ginny and Georgia Season 2 Trailer Breakdown

The trailer is 2 minutes and 32 seconds long, giving us an overview of what the new season will be about. Previously in season 1, a lot of questions were left unanswered. Old friendships and relationships were broken, and new ones were forming. The show ended on a cliffhanger, and the fans have been desperate for closure ever since.

The trailer opens with Ginny expressing her dissent towards her mother, Georgia. She was angry and confused about how Georgia was acting nonchalantly and refusing to accept that anything was wrong. She was also frustrated with the complicated things happening in her personal life.

Meanwhile, Georgia was seen with her new boyfriend, and everything seemed to be going smoothly until her past caught up with her again. It is no more a hidden secret from her daughter about the possible murder that she might have committed. She is still seen looking out for herself and her children, the most important people in her life.

Further, into the trailer, it is shown that Ginny also gets into a new relationship with her neighbour, but her ex-boyfriend is still not out of the picture. A possible love triangle can be expected from the series. Georgia is seen forming new friendships in the lonely suburb and confiding in them. In the last few minutes, Ginny and Georgia are seen to be bonding with each other in an attempt to mend their strained relationship.

The Netflix description of the series reads:

Free-spirited Georgia and her two kids, Ginny and Austin, move north in search of a fresh start but find that the road to new beginnings can be bumpy.

Ginny and Georgia Season 2 will be released on Netflix on January 5, 2023. The first season of the series is streaming on the platform.
